Position Requirements
What you'll need:
- College degree
- 6+ years of risk management experience required
- Experience in building relationships and networks, at varying levels in the organization
- Strong written and verbal communication skills, with ability to tailor communication based on the audience
What could set you apart:
- Bachelor's Degree (Computer Science, Finance, Risk Management or Data Science preferred)
- Advanced degree or industry designation preferred
- Previous experience with investment advisory or wealth management preferred
- Risk management experience, financial regulatory compliance
- Knowledge of AI/ML models
- Understanding of AI bias detection, explainability tools (SHAP, LIME), and model validation techniques
- Familiarity with programming languages used in financial modeling (Python, R, SQL) and cloud AI solutions (AWS, Azure)
- Experience with financial industry regulations (SEC, FINRA, Basel III, GDPR, AI Act)
- Knowledge of enterprise risk management frameworks in financial services
- Familiarity with AI risk management frameworks and guidance (NIST, ISO/IEC 23894, OECD)
- Ability to translate AI risks into financial and regulatory impact assessments
